Geography

The geography syllabus is designed to allow the children to explore aspects of human and physical geography that affect their surroundings locally, nationally and worldwide. They will develop their geographical skills by investigating places and themes through the use of a variety of reference books and resource materials including maps, atlases, globes, information technology and the internet, and videos. We also use the local environment as a focus for fieldwork enquiry.

We are committed to raise awareness of global responsibility. Regular lessons and assemblies are spent focusing upon the implications of global issues e.g. global warming, climate change, recycling, water conservation, biodiversity and ways to affect change.
